US Hammers Home Energy Dominance Amid Global Disruptions

The US government emphasized its energy dominance at the G-20 energy ministers meeting in Houston on September 15. The gathering's slogan, 'Unleash the full potential of American energy,' was repeated by US officials to highlight their focus on domestic production. Interior Secretary Doug Bergum stated that President Donald Trump's policies are a reversal of his predecessor's approach to climate change.

The meeting saw the announcement of reduced limits on pollution from gas- and coal-fired power plants, which sparked outcry from environmentalists. The EPA chief, Lee Zeldin, accused former president Joe Biden of participating in 'climate alarmism' by promoting renewable energies. The move aims to meet growing demand for electricity driven by the artificial intelligence industry.

US officials also highlighted the impact of the conflict in the Middle East on global energy markets. The closure of the Strait of Hormuz by Iran has sent oil prices soaring, and advances made by pro-Iranian Houthis to control the Bab el-Mandeb Strait have begun to affect Saudi oil exports.

The US is banking on domestic production and Venezuela's massive oil reserves to meet growing demand. An agreement this summer allows the US to control one-fifth of Venezuela's oil reserves, but ramping up production will take time due to the country's under-invested infrastructure.
